Abstract

A portable terminal includes a charging control system. The system supplies electric power to the battery. If the battery is charged completely, the system stops charging the battery temporarily, adjusts the termination current, and then charges the battery to the preset second charge capacity. The system can recharge the battery if the battery of the second charge capacity under goes a natural discharge for a certain time period by a certain rate of the second charge capacity, for example, 1%, or if the maximum voltage corresponding to the second charge capacity drops by 1% of the maximum voltage. Therefore, the system can retail the maximum charged state of the battery.

Claims (71)

1. A method for controlling charging of a battery in a portable terminal whose connecting unit is connected to a power charger adapter, the method comprising:

checking and adjusting, at a power supply, the electric power supplied to the battery via the connecting unit;

controlling, at a controller, the power supply to charge the battery until a charging current that varies according to a charged battery capacity reaches a termination current at a first charge capacity that is lower than a full charge capacity;

adjusting, at the controller, the termination current to fully charge the battery; and

controlling, at the controller, the power supply to charge the battery until the charging current reaches the adjusted termination current at a charge capacity that is configured to be the full charge capacity.

2. The method of claim 1 , further comprising:

recharging, if the battery has been charged to a second charge capacity and then discharged to a capacity equal to or less than a certain ratio of the second charged capacity, the battery to the second charge capacity; or

recharging, if the battery has been charged to the second charge capacity and then undergoes a natural discharge for a certain time period, the battery to the second charge capacity; or

recharging, if the voltage of the battery having been charged to the second charge capacity drops by a certain value in a state where the power charger adapter is connected to the connecting unit, the battery to the second charge capacity.

3. The method of claim 1 , wherein charging the battery comprises:

checking whether the charging current supplied to the battery reaches the termination current; and

identifying, if the charging current reaches the termination current, that the battery has been charged to a first charge capacity and stopping the charging of the battery.

4. The method of claim 1 , wherein charging the battery comprises:

checking whether the charging current supplied to the battery decreases and reaches the adjusted termination current; and

identifying, if the charging current reaches the adjusted termination current, that the battery has been charged to a second charge capacity and stopping the charging of the battery.

5. The method of claim 2 , wherein recharging the battery to the second charge capacity comprises:

recharging the battery using the power charger adapter; and

interrupting the battery recharge if the charging current of the battery decreases and reaches a preset second termination current.

6. The method of claim 1 , wherein:

charging the battery to a first charge capacity is charging the battery until the charging current is decreased from 400 mA to 100 mA; and

charging the battery to a second charge capacity is charging the battery until the charging current is decreased to 30 mA.

7. The method of claim 1 , further comprising:

alarming a battery in a completely charged state if the battery is charged to a capacity equal to or greater than a first charge capacity.
